Output f20395744f81bddbd13e4c7a56642c83630bd324391346eaa413bb669cd05ec4:0

value
98836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880a2e8ea9a7e0243e105537629d54f2a626f882 OP_EQUAL
address
3E6L25eqPsQY1MFwZj418S3v3WhjUtAP9z
transaction
f20395744f81bddbd13e4c7a56642c83630bd324391346eaa413bb669cd05ec4
spent
true